钢结构负载下焊接加固技术在目前加固工程中已应用广泛,但技术本身影响因素众多,过程控制综合复杂,国内外尚未有系统研究和实用结论。结合影响因素分析结果、国内外试验结果与GB 50017—2003《钢结构设计规范》的计算结果对比,提出了新的负载下焊接加固钢构件的焊接残余变形的建议系数计算式以及负载下焊接加固压弯构件的平面外稳定承载力计算的改进建议。
